Transaction 01211db74b2519a7d594bc233df39eb57ec61248e9c04e8cd86d82f667213d59

2 Input
1 Outputs
  • 01211db74b2519a7d594bc233df39eb57ec61248e9c04e8cd86d82f667213d59:0
  • value  5040544
    address  1C6cKmTUKMNCSfZ5i1wTq9XhTPCGvSWano